What are importance of prokaryotes?
Prokaryotes and other microbes are beneficial to some food production by transforming textures, providing flavors, producing ethanol, and providing protection from unwanted microbes. Bacteria breakdown proteins and fats into a complex mix of amino acids, amines, and fatty acids; this processing alters the food product.

In what 3 ways are prokaryotes important to humans?
Fermentation processes, such as brewing, baking, and cheese and butter manufacturing. Chemical manufacturing, such as the production of ethanol, acetone, organic acids, enzymes, and perfumes. Pharmaceuticals, such as the manufacture of antibiotics, vaccines, and steroids. Energy, in the form of biogas (methane).
What is the importance of the prokaryote in our generation today?
Although invisible to the naked eye, prokaryotes are an essential component of the earth’s biota. They catalyze unique and indispensable transformations in the biogeochemical cycles of the biosphere, produce important components of the earth’s atmosphere, and represent a large portion of life’s genetic diversity.

How are prokaryotes important to humans?
They ward off disease-causing organisms by competing for space and nutrients on and inside the body. They train our immune system so it’s ready when our bodies are attacked, and they aid in digestion and supply us with vitamins. Scientists and doctors can even utilize prokaryotes to help the human body.
